Hi all,

I recently had a car drive into the side of me whilst I was doing a u-turn in the road, and there is no way I can see how they could justify that it was in any way my fault. It was at a traffic light in front of a T-junction, I was at the front of the lights, and the other vehicle was behind me. The lights turned green, I pulled forwards slowly and was indicating right, as I turned and got to about 90degrees around, the vehicle behind me shot into the side of my drivers door at I would say around 15mph, and was clearly not paying due care and attention to the road, as they would've seen what I was doing and wouldn't have accelerated into the side of me. There were no signs not to do a u-turn there, and as far as I know, I followed the highway code regarding u-turn manoeuvres.

Does anybody have any helpful information regarding this matter as I'm almost being led to believe it may be a 50/50 fault claim which I am not happy about. I'd be very grateful to hear your experiences/opinions on the matter.
